David Archuleta Says He Was Homeless Amid American Idol Fame

David Archuleta didn’t feel like a winner after receiving his one-way ticket to Hollywood. 

The former American Idol contestant revealed that even after becoming famous on the show in 2008, he deliberately lived a simple life as a way to punish himself.

David shared with People magazine that he struggled with self-worth. Despite achieving public success, he often found himself sleeping in his car, believing he didn’t deserve better, he revealed in an interview published on February 17th.

He talked about how, even after coming so close to winning American Idol – he was the runner-up to David Cook back in season seven – he struggled with self-worth. He actually admitted he’d convinced himself he didn’t deserve to be kind to himself, and he described how he lived his life as a way of punishing himself. It was so honest and heartbreaking to hear.

He went on to say he regretted his poor decisions and letting others control him. He’d reached the peak of his career, yet he’d ended up with nothing, realizing that true value comes from self-respect, which he lacked at the time.

Rather than getting an apartment or staying with family, the singer of “Crush” chose to sleep in his car or stay with different friends. This continued until a police officer noticed him and realized he was a contestant from American Idol.

He admitted the experience made him realize there could be unforeseen downsides to his lifestyle. He even joked he could already picture a tabloid headline: “American Idol Finalist Sleeps in His Car!”

And while David regrets that specific experience, he is proud to look back at how far he has come.
